大豆蛋白功能碳量子点的制备

Preparation of Functional Carbon Quantum Dots of Soybean Protein

Abstract

This paper focused on green chemistry,and carbon quantum dots were synthesized using soybean protein as raw material and one-step hydrothermal method.The results of Fourier infrared spectroscopy showed that there were hydrophilic groups such as carboxyl and hydroxyl groups on the surface of carbon points.The optimal excitation wavelength was determined to be 370 nm by fluorescence spectroscopy and the optimal emission occured at 443 nm.At the same time,orthogonal test was used to analyze the effects of different experimental conditions on the yield of carbon quantum dots.The yield of fluorescent carbon quantum dots of soybean protein was the best when the hydrothermal reaction time was 3 h,the hydrothermal reaction temperature was 180℃ and the mass of citric acid was 2 g.The synthesized carbon quantum dots had good water dispersibility and low biotoxicity.
